Peio: renowned for its healthy curative waters springing high up in the mountains  

Peio is located at the foot of the highest mountain range of the Trentino region, in the heart of the National Park of the Stelvio. With peaks reaching 3700 m, such as the Cevedale and the Vioz, the Valle di Peio provides tourists with an endless array of walks and hikes featuring any difficulty level. For example, the "giro dei laghi" of Cevedale is an easy walk with wonderful views taking guests from one lake to the next: Lungo, Pian Palù, Marmotte, Covel and Careser, up to 2000 m at Malga Mare.

Water, lakes and waterfalls are scattered throughout the area, which is safeguarded by both the Park and by locals, who have established the Ecomuseo della Val di Peio. This small Alpine world is described with an ethnographic, environmental and historical route illustrating traditions and age-old jobs. Casa Grazioli bears witness to the evolution of country farmhouses over the past few centuries. Tourists are also invited to visit the local Museo della Guerra (War Museum).

Already renowned back in the 17th century, Peio waters are used in the spa located at 1390 m above sea level to heal breathing, circulatory, rheumatic and skin diseases. The state-of-the-art, fully equipped spa includes a wellness centre with swimming pool, gym, jacuzzi, phlebologic course, steam room, aromatherapy pool, UVA sun lamp and massages.

 

 

Winter

In Peio, visitors enjoy peaceful skiing holidays surrounded by the beauty of the Stelvio 

Located in a small valley hidden within the Ortles-Cevedale - the heart of the Stelvio National Park - Peio is surrounded by some of the highest peaks of Trentino: Cevedale (3764 m.), Palon de la Mare (3703 m.), Vioz (3644 m.) and San Matteo (3684 m.). Here visitors enjoy an array of ski-runs with different difficulty levels. Never overcrowded, the ski-runs are provided with both ski schools and expert skiing teachers for children.
This family-friendly resort also provides other alternatives for tourists, such as snowshoe walks both by day and by night towards various Alpine summer pastures. The skiing districts of Marilleva-Folgarida are just a few minutes' drive away, and visitors can also reach the Passo del Tonale and Presena passes with a half hour drive.
Iron used to be quarried from the mountains of the area. The healthy, prized waters of Fonti di Peio springs are used in its spa - which is open in the winter as well - to treat breathing, circulatory, rheumatic and skin diseases, as well as to provide beauty treatments. The town's wellness centre and pool - just like its spa - are open until late so that guests may enjoy a beneficial sauna or massage after a day spent hiking or skiing.
The local museum dedicated to the Great War is also worth a visit.

By car
from Bologna - Verona on the A22 Brenner motorway, exit at "Trento Nord". Take the new Trento Nord-Rocchetta link road towards Lavis; take the tunnel towards SS43 Val di Non. After Cles take SS42, heading towards Passo del Tonale.
from Brenner, exit at San Michele all'Adige, head right on SS43 Val di Non. After Cles take SS42, heading towards Passo del Tonale.
from Bergamo - Brescia on the A4
Take SS 42 Passo del Tonale

By Train
The main railway lines for the cities in the Trento area are:
Milan - Verona - Trento
Rome - Bologna - Verona - Trento
Venice - Verona - Trento
Brenner - Trento

The Trento - Malè - Marilleva station is just 200 metres from the Trento train station and from here you can take the DOLOMITI EXPRESS, the electric train for Val di Sole.

Airplane:
The nearest airports are Catullo in Verona (90 km distance), Marco Polo in Venice (195 km), Milano Linate (245 km) and the new airport in Bolzano (60 km).
